Job Summary

As a Senior Network Validation Engineer, you will develop and implement comprehensive network solutions aligned with customer and business objectives, enabling breakthroughs in this rapidly moving field. You will help build, benchmark, and troubleshoot clusters for our customers, including on-site network deployment and acceptance. You will be part of a talented team delivering mission-critical infrastructure with high availability, performance, and security.

Responsibilities
  1. Convert customer specifications into network configuration instructions and commands.
  2. Design/test proof of concept and optimize network performance through tuning.
  3. Configure and set up switches from brands like SONIC, Juniper, Cumulus, Mellanox.
  4. Coll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ams.
  5. Address complex challenges with strong analytical skills.
  6. Optimize network performance, address latency, bandwidth, and implement redundancy.
  7. Manage multiple network design and troubleshooting initiatives.
  8. Resolve issues with switches, Ethernet cards, InfiniBand switches, and HBAs.
  9. Maintain and improve test plans and instructions.
  10. Develop and deploy custom scripts for deployment tasks.
  11. Lead deployment, configuration, and maintenance of network hardware and software.
  12. Implement automation tools for network management.
  13. Provide guidance on network security, routing, WAN, SD-WAN, MPLS, wireless, vendor management, and automation.
  14. Provide on-site deployment and customer acceptance verification.
  15. Draft and maintain technical documentation.
  16. Design and optimize routing protocols like BGP, SD-WAN, MPLS.
  17. Build strong technical relationships with customers and partners.
Qualifications
  1. BS/MS in Electrical, Computer Engineering, or Computer Science with 5+ years in hardware/networking.
  2. Certifications like CCNA, CCNP, CCIE are a plus.
  3. Deep knowledge of networking protocols and hardware, including TCP/IP, L2/L3, SDN, InfiniBand, VLAN, MLAG, etc.
  4. Familiarity with Linux, Windows, and networking.
  5. Strong skills in bash scripting, Python, and compilers.
  6. Optional: virtualization, cloud, security certifications.
  7. Strong teamwork, communication, and multitasking skills.
  8. Ability to work onsite, travel, and work outside regular hours as needed.
